     Spa have become popular at big cities in Indonesia from Star hotels, beauty salon to the house. It becomes one of lifestyle for women in Indonesia. The word "Spa" originally came from the greece word "Solus per aqua". It means the therapy and treatment with water. Another source said that it came from the word "Spau". It is a little city in Belgia which its famous mineral pond that could cure any of skin disease. I presume that spa treatment in Indonesia came from Bali or Yogyakarta/Solo ( the heritage city in Central Java). Long time a go, the queen and princess from Yogyakarta took care of their beauty by flower bath, rempah (spices bath), body scrub and ratus.  One of  famous beautician from Indonesia, Mooryati Sudibyo ( grandchild of the Sultan Pakubuwono X from Solo) established " Taman Sari Royal Heritage Spa" which is  famous among socialite women in Indonesia. She fabricated the cosmetic, hair and spa product under the "Mustika Ratu" brand. The popular brand for middle class called "Zaitun Series" which include mineral oil, body scrub and body masker. Bali ( The Island of God) also offer many spa treatment from the five star hotels to the small beauty salon. They use expensive and international product like L'occitane and Local product such as Bali Alus and Sekar Jagat. Nowadays, there are a lot of Spa House spread around the city. People take the spa treatment for relax especially on weekend after the weekday's tiredness. The treatment can include massage ( aromatic massage,javaness massage, thai massage, tuina etc), body scrub ( with tropical fruit, chocolate, strawberry, mud), body massage, and bath ( flower bath, spices bath, jacuzzi, whirpool etc). The ambience of the spa place usually romantic and relaxing with the fragrance flower everywhere, jazz/smooth music and romantic room. The therapist usually wear traditional dress like kebaya. The treatment destress your mind, relax your soul and brain and enhance yor mood. The Honeymoon packages are usually include this spa treatment ( for example asmaragama massage which belief can increase the sexual desire).  The price ranged from millions to hundreds. Pontianak is the capital city of West Kalimantan, Indonesia. There are no 5 star hotel in Pontianak. Mercure, Aston Pontianak, Grand Mahkota and Gardenia are 4 star hotel. There are also 3 stars hotel like Orchadz Hotel, Gajah Mada Hotel, Peony Hotel, Kapuas Hotel and Santika Hotel.

Every year, my friends in Indonesia celebrate Ied (Idul Fitri). Although I'm not muslim, but 80 % of my neighbourhood and my friends are muslim. I remember when I was at public kindergarden and public elementary school, I feel the ramadhan feast. In the end of Ramadhan month, my neighbour always give my family ketupat (pack riced that has been wrapped in a woven palm and boiled), Rendang ( A dish made for beef and cooked with coconut, spice, chilli), Opor ayam ( boiled chicken with coconut milk and spice), Sayur Lodeh and Lemang ( Rice barbecued in Bamboo tubes). Those food are very delicious. In Sambas, the Melayu tribe who celebrate Ied made a cake named "Kue Lapis" (baked layer cake made from flour cake, egg, cream butter and sugar). The cake's taste is sweet and gurih . I also visit some of my neighbourhood called "silahturahmi". They served us with peanut, cake, snack and of course Lapis Sambas. I love the communion between us.

About three years ago until now, the frozen yoghurt have become most popular in big cities in Indonesia : Jakarta, Bandung and Semarang. As a healthy food and low calory snack, it is necessary for snack, healthy diet, substitute for dinner and serve in many special occasion like wedding and birthday celebration. There are there popular brand's name : Sour Sally, Heavenly Blush and Red Mango. J-Co ( The popular brand for doughnut) also make frozen yoghurt too named J-Cool.
